Retired Service Dog Reportedly Thrown Through Window Deserves Justice

Target: San Bernardino County, California District Attorney Jason Anderson

Goal: Give prison sentence to previous offender who allegedly threw service dog through window.

Ruben Escobedo was arrested for allegedly throwing a former service dog, named Bugs, through a motor home window. He needs to receive a lengthy prison sentence if he is found guilty of hurting this unsuspecting animal.

Escobedo reportedly had been previously released under the Post Release Community Supervision program after being convicted of an earlier non-violent crime. Although a person is discharged when released under these conditions, their behavior is still monitored by a provided county agency. Thankfully, Bugs did not suffer any major injuries as a result of the reported incident. However, he now has a limp. It was determined that Bugs does not belong to Escobedo, and furthermore that the dog did not do anything to provoke the reported attack.
